Chamber President: Maybe Ted Cruz Could Sit Down And Shut Up
TPM Livewire ^ | October 21, 2013, 10:30 AM EDT | Dylan Scott

Posted on 10/21/2013 10:53:58 AM PDT by Olog-hai

U.S. Chamber of Commerce President Tom Donohue suggested Monday that Sen. Ted Cruz (R-TX) should reconsider his role as congressional troublemaker. …

A reporter followed up by noting that the conventional wisdom is that the business community wants the Texas senator “to sit down and shut up.”

“Well, that might be one thing we can work on,” Donohue quipped. …
